POSITION OVERVIEW AND PRIMARY D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ES (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S):

Project Overview:

The Department of Homeland Security (DHS), Federal Law Enforcement Training Center (FLETC) facility at Charleston, SC requires comprehensive base operating support services for the Charleston Federal Law Enforcement Training Center and its ancillary support facilities. This includes providing student support services, with such activities as the operation and cleaning of dormitories, operation of the dining facility, and training support services of various types (such as providing range masters, role players for practical exercises, computer laboratory support, equipment issues, bus transportation, etc.). Facility-based services include activities such as janitorial services, waste removal, facility and grounds maintenance, office equipment, and furniture cleaning and movement.

Position Overview:

The Grounds Maintenance Supervisor will be responsible for the management of the total work effort associated with the ground's maintenance services required to ensure adequate and timely completion of services. This includes a full range of management duties including, but not limited to, planning, scheduling, report preparation, and quality control. This position requires professional knowledge of turf, plants, plant bedding, soil, tree maintenance, pruning, removal; and other landscape issues required.

Primary/Major Duties and Responsibilities (Essential Functions):

  • Manages and performs grounds maintenance activities to include mowing, trimming, edging, pruning, and weed control.
  • Provides oversight and development of grounds maintenance staff.
  • Coordinates with the Program Manager (PM) and appropriate Government staff to ensure all grounds maintenance work is completed in a timely manner.
  • Works with the PM and appropriate Government staff to review weekly and monthly grounds reports to determine if there are any current or potential issues and makes recommendations for solutions and ensures solutions are implemented by appropriate staff.
  • Evaluate resident complaints and damage reports and make recommendations for future actions.
  • Monitor and inspect the quality of work completed by all the ground maintenance teams and contractors.
  • Ensures all projects and ongoing tree management plans are structured, coordinated, verified, and completed in accordance with company standards.
  • Assists in the identification and resolution of grounds issues.
  • Assist in coordinating groundskeeper team training, truck stock inventories, vacation planning, and company meetings. Submits requests for temporary employees as needed while managing labor within budgetary constraints.
  • Must be fully knowledgeable of all safety, environmental, and energy requirements associated with the work they perform.
  • Personnel shall speak, read, and comprehend English to the extent that they can perform the contract requirements and comply with installation emergency procedures.

RE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S AND EXPERIENCE:
  • Must possess, at a minimum, an Associate Degree in Horticulture Technology, Landscape Architecture, Floriculture, or Arboriculture.
  • Shall possess at least 3 years of recent (within the past 10 years) responsible experience in field management of commercial/industrial grounds maintenance of the approximate size of FLETC Charleston.
  • Shall possess specific experience in scheduling and supervising a grounds workforce, as well as long-term planning to prevent plant health and maintenance issues for acreage the approximate size of the FLETC Charleston.
  • Shall demonstrate professional skills and knowledge in planning for and establishing the structural organization needed to maintain grounds as described in Section C.
  • Shall have professional knowledge of turf, plants, plant bedding, soil, tree maintenance, pruning, removal, fertilizer application, weed control, and other landscape issues.
  • Shall have proficiency in oral and written communications in English.
  • Must be a U.S. Citizen
